Tarte Flambée Dinner

As the wine tasting concludes, guests’ palates are primed for the next culinary delight – the delicious tarte flambée dinner.

This traditional Alsatian flatbread, topped with crème fraîche, bacon, and onions, is a perfect pairing with the region’s renowned wines. Served fresh from the oven, the tarte flambée offers a savory and satisfying end to the wine excursion.
